    AI Pair Programming Acceptance: A Value-Based Approach with AHP Analysis
    (2024 10TH INTERNATIONAL CONFERENCE ON CONTROL, DECISION AND INFORMATION TECHNOLOGIES, 2024) Caldag, Murat Tahir
    The emergence of Artificial Intelligence ( AI) tools is transforming every aspect of life with new opportunities and risks. An impact of AI tools can be seen in AI pair programming which is defined as a generative and creative support tool with real-time interaction. The goal of this study is to explore the AI pair programming acceptance. To identify, describe, categorize, and rank the factors affecting the acceptance of AI pairs a literature review, a research model proposal based on an extension of the Value-based Adoption Model (VAM) framework, and an Analytic Hierarchy Process (AHP) analysis is conducted. The proposed model consists of six main factors and twenty-two sub-factors which are validated with an AHP analysis including eleven experts' judgments. The findings presented the most essential factors as productivity, code accuracy, complexity, personal development, and innovativeness. The least significant factors were inspiration, motivation, intellectual property violation, AI interaction, and trust. This study provides insight to AI tool developers and producers in the context of programming on the key factors to consider for success.

    The maturity of open government data maturity: a multivocal literature review
    (2022) Caldag, Murat Tahir; Gokalp, Ebru; 0000-0003-1353-0556
    Purpose The aim of this study is to provide administrators in government institutions a roadmap to achieve benefits of open government data (OGD) by reviewing and classifying studies with assessment or maturity models (MMs) in the OGD domain with a Multivocal Literature Review (MLR). Design/methodology/approach To achieve this goal, the authors conducted an MLR that includes data from not only the formal literature but also the grey literature (e.g. white papers and online documents). Findings Out of 3,569 sources, 81 studies were selected by following the elimination scheme and assessing sources by relevance and methodology. As a result of the quality assessment of the identified MMs based on predefined criteria, unambiguity, comparability, repeatability, completeness, clearness and objectivity, it was observed that there are a limited number of MMs in this domain and none of them fully satisfies the requirements. Originality/value This study is likely the first MLR on OGD domain. This MLR serves as a first step for future research on OGD assessment and MMs by presenting the need to establish a holistic approach covering all OGD dimensions, creation of an objective assessment method, prescriptive properties, and empirical evaluation demonstrating the applicability and usefulness at different scope levels.
